结论:华为云不支持CentOS,主要是出于技术维护成本、安全性考虑以及推动用户向更稳定和可控的操作系统迁移的战略选择。
-
CentOS停服是大背景之一
CentOS官方在2020年底宣布,将停止CentOS Linux的开发,并将重心转向CentOS Stream。这意味着CentOS 8在2021年底就已停止维护,而CentOS 7也将在2024年结束支持。这使得基于CentOS的环境在未来面临严重的安全与兼容性风险。 -
华为云的选择是出于安全与可持续性
面对CentOS的提前“寿终正寝”,各大云厂商都在调整策略。华为云选择不再提供CentOS镜像,是为了避免用户部署在一个不再更新的操作系统上,从而带来潜在的安全漏洞和服务中断风险。放弃CentOS,是对用户数据与业务稳定性负责的表现。 -
鼓励用户迁移到国产化或可控系统
华为近年来大力推广自家操作系统——欧拉系统(EulerOS) 和其社区版本 openEuler,它们更适合华为云软硬件生态,也具备长期支持能力。通过逐步淘汰CentOS的支持,华为云也在引导用户向这些更具自主可控性的平台迁移。 -
替代方案丰富,迁移并不困难
对于习惯了CentOS的用户,华为云提供了多种替代方案,包括:- openEuler:功能强大、更新活跃,且适配华为自研芯片与架构。
- Ubuntu LTS:广泛使用、社区活跃,适合通用型应用场景。
- Alibaba Cloud Linux / Anolis OS:虽然不是华为自研,但也是国内开源社区主流选择,具有良好的技术支持。
-
企业级服务需要可预期的技术路线
云服务商必须确保提供的操作系统能够长期获得安全更新和技术支持。CentOS停服后,无法满足企业级客户对系统持续稳定的高要求。一个没有官方维护的操作系统,对于云平台来说是不可控的风险源。
总结观点:
华为云不支持CentOS,本质上是一次面向未来的技术决策。它反映了云服务提供商在面对开源项目变动时的应对逻辑:优先保障用户安全与服务质量,其次才是兼容性和习惯偏好。 用户应积极拥抱变化,选择更加可持续发展的操作系统平台,以适应快速演进的云计算环境。
云知道CLOUD